| Definitions from the WebMethyl Group
 Description:A methyl group, in chemistry, refers to a functional group composed of three hydrogen atoms bonded to a carbon atom. It is the simplest alkyl group and is often represented as -CH3. 
 Senses:
Chemistry: In chemistry, a methyl group is a basic structural unit found in numerous organic compounds, known for its unique properties and behavior.Biochemistry: In biochemistry, a methyl group plays a crucial role in various processes, including DNA methylation, protein methylation, and lipid metabolism.
